Why Replacing a Freezer Gasket Is Necessary
From my experience, replacing the freezer gasket is something I can’t overlook if I want my freezer to work efficiently. The gasket is the rubber seal that keeps the freezer door airtight, and when it gets worn out or cracked, cold air escapes. This not only makes my freezer work harder to maintain the right temperature but also raises my electricity bill.
I’ve noticed that a faulty gasket can cause frost buildup inside the freezer. When warm air leaks in, it leads to excess moisture that freezes and creates ice buildup, making it harder to keep food properly frozen. Replacing the gasket ensures the door seals tightly, preventing this problem.
Lastly, keeping the gasket in good condition helps extend the life of my freezer. When the seal is broken, the compressor runs more frequently and wears out faster. By simply replacing the gasket when needed, I’m saving money on repairs and avoiding spoiled food. In short, it’s a small fix with big benefits.

Understanding What a Freezer Gasket Is
First off, if you’re like me and weren’t exactly sure what a freezer gasket does, here’s the scoop: it’s the rubber seal around your freezer door that keeps cold air inside and warm air out. When it wears out or gets damaged, your freezer has to work harder, which can increase energy bills and reduce efficiency.
Signs You Need to Replace Your Freezer Gasket
Before buying a replacement, I checked for these common signs:
- Cracks, tears, or brittleness in the rubber seal
- Difficulty closing the freezer door properly
- Excessive frost buildup inside the freezer
- Higher than usual energy consumption
If any of these sounded familiar, it was time to get a new gasket.
Measuring Your Freezer Gasket
One of the trickiest parts for me was making sure I got the right size. I measured the perimeter of the freezer door carefully with a tape measure. Some gaskets are sold by length, so knowing the exact measurement was essential. I also noted the width and thickness of the existing gasket to match it closely.
Matching Your Freezer Model
Not all gaskets are universal. I found it helpful to look up my freezer’s model number (usually inside the door or on the frame) and search for a gasket specifically made for it. This ensured a perfect fit and saved me from returns or poor sealing.
Material and Quality Considerations
When I compared options, I noticed that gaskets come in different materials and qualities. I opted for a durable, flexible rubber that promised long-lasting performance. Cheaper alternatives might save money upfront but often don’t seal as well or last as long.
Tools and Installation Ease
I also checked if the gasket came with installation instructions or if I needed extra tools like screwdrivers or putty knives. Some replacements are simple peel-and-stick, while others require removing screws or clips. Knowing this helped me prepare properly and avoid frustration.
Price and Warranty
Prices can vary widely. I balanced cost with quality and preferred buying from brands or sellers that offered a warranty or return policy. This gave me peace of mind in case the gasket didn’t fit or failed prematurely.
Where to Buy
I found replacement freezer gaskets online on appliance parts websites and marketplaces, but local appliance repair stores can also be helpful. Buying from a reputable source ensures you get genuine parts.
Final Tips From My Experience
- Clean the door frame thoroughly before installing the new gasket to ensure a tight seal.
- Take your time aligning the gasket when attaching it; even small gaps can reduce efficiency.
- Test the door seal by closing the door on a dollar bill—if you can pull the bill out easily, the seal isn’t tight enough.
